There is a fire in the terrain by the waterworks out at Oksvoll in Ørland. The police have received reports of spreading out into the terrain. The emergency services are on the scene.

– According to the fire service at the scene, the fire has spread and it has great potential. Civil defense has been notified and will assist in extinguishing, writes operations manager Svein Erik Wagnild.

The police received the first report about the fire just after 4 p.m. At 6 p.m., the police warned that the fire was still growing.

The fire is said to have started after playing with a lighter.

– The emergency services work to secure people, buildings and livestock. As it looks now, there is no immediate danger to houses/buildings, Waghild writes.

The central 110 center confirms that it is burning well, and states that they have no control over the fire.

Ingar Hellem has to evacuate cattle from the farm as a result of the fire.

Evacuate farm

– The status is that it is a fire that is still developing. We have concentrated our work so far on ensuring that we secure both people, buildings and livestock. It has been priority one for us, says Waghild.

So far, one farm has been evacuated, but it is continuously assessed whether more homes need to be evacuated.

– It is terribly dry in Oksvoll. That’s why it’s burning very well up there now, but I have good faith that we will eventually get it under control.

It is uncertain how large the area on fire actually is, but it is a significant area.

Mountainside on fire

Operations manager in the police, Svein Erik Wagnild, states that the fire is starting to get quite large and asks people to stay away from the area.

– They get in our way, so we ask that they don’t do that. The emergency services must be able to get there to put out this fire, says Waghild.

A patrol on the scene says that an entire mountainside is on fire.

– It is so dry that it becomes an explosive way for the fire to spread. We need the necessary resources to extinguish the fire, and then we must ensure that people do not stand in the way.

The police are also asking people living in the area to close their windows and stay indoors.

16.48, duty manager Alexander Tangen tells the 110 center that it is very windy and burning well in the area of The Fosna People.

– We are bringing in a lot of people and have requested a helicopter, we do not have a full overview of the situation yet, but are taking it seriously, Tangen tells the newspaper.

Preparedness at the weekend

The Directorate for Community Security and Emergency Preparedness (DSB) has put two forest fire helicopters on alert from 6 February to 8 February.
The two helicopters will be placed at Vigra in Sunnmøre and at Voss in Vestland.

The forest fire helicopters are usually on standby from 15 April to 15 August.

– It has been decided to establish preparedness during the assessment period, as there is a reported high risk of grass and heather fires during the period due to dry weather and high winds in parts of the country, DSB stated before the weekend.
